Man arrested when deputies find 190 grams of meth after traffic stop

The Boise County Sheriff's Office said they arrested a 66-year-old man from Emmett after finding drugs and other paraphernalia.

HORSESHOE BEND, Idaho — A 66-year-old man from Emmett, Idaho was arrested when Boise County Sheriff's Deputies found 190 grams of meth and other paraphernalia in his vehicle during a traffic stop.

According to the Boise County Sheriff's Office (BCSO), deputies pulled Gregory Brockett over for a traffic offense near Horseshoe Bend on Sept. 11. After a canine search, deputies found the drugs, arrested Brockett and booked him in the Ada County Jail.

Brockett is currently charged with felony trafficking of methamphetamine and misdemeanor possession of drug paraphernalia; however, law enforcement obtained an additional search warrant on Sept. 12 and there could be more charges.
